Statement: Approach to high excess costs under the broadband universal service

Statement published 11 November 2021

This statement sets out modifications to our universal broadband service rules, to clarify how BT should provide quotes to customers who have applied to be connected under the scheme.

The modified rules mean that where excess costs are very high, BT should inform customers of the total excess costs and gain agreement to cover these before delivering the connection. One or more customers in the local area can then cover all the excess costs of the build, including shared infrastructure.

Our decision today follows a consultation process and takes account of the responses we have received.
